Lucie Gamon is a scholar working on Cardiology and Cardiovascular Medicine, Epidemiology and Pulmonary and Respiratory Medicine. According to data from OpenAlex, Lucie Gamon has authored 27 papers receiving a total of 369 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 6 papers in Cardiology and Cardiovascular Medicine, 5 papers in Epidemiology and 5 papers in Pulmonary and Respiratory Medicine. Recurrent topics in Lucie Gamon’s work include Cardiomyopathy and Myosin Studies (4 papers), SARS-CoV-2 and COVID-19 Research (4 papers) and Cardiovascular Function and Risk Factors (3 papers). Lucie Gamon is often cited by papers focused on Cardiomyopathy and Myosin Studies (4 papers), SARS-CoV-2 and COVID-19 Research (4 papers) and Cardiovascular Function and Risk Factors (3 papers). Lucie Gamon collaborates with scholars based in France, Belgium and Germany. Lucie Gamon's co-authors include Hubert Blain, Jean Bousquet, Marie‐Christine Picot, Thibault Mura, Stéphanie Miot, Édouard Tuaillon, Diane Purper‐Ouakil, Lian‐Yu Lin, Amandine Pisoni and Hervé Caci and has published in prestigious journals such as JAMA, American Journal of Respiratory and Critical Care Medicine and Journal of Affective Disorders.
